Christmas blessings:  Prophet Fufeyin gifts workers N30m, says Nigeria will be better

Prophet Fufeyin handing out cash gift to workers.

By Theresa Moses

In the spirit of Christmas, the General Overseer of Christ Mercyland Deliverance Ministry, Warri, Delta State, Prophet Jeremiah Omoto Fufeyin has gifted 30 million Naira to workers of the vineyard of God, even as he says Nigeria will be better.

The cleric admonished Nigerians to use the occasion to offer special prayers and praise to God in appreciation of a better Nigeria.

“We need to do good in the house of God, to pray without cease, sacrifice without complaining, live a Christ-like life because Nigeria will be better,” he said.

Prophet Jeremiah Omoto Fufeyin said in a Christmas message to Nigerians that they should use this yuletide to appreciate God in dance and seek God’s mercy so he can release blessings and in the country come 2019.

The founder of Mercy Television said, as Christians all over the world mark the birthday anniversary of our Lord and Saviour, Jesus Christ, there is no better time to give to the poor amongst us than this period.

He said: “As workers in the vineyard be of good behaviour. This money is a token of my appreciation for the good works you’ve been doing. I appreciate you all and don’t allow the devil to use you.

The ‘Owomowomo 1’, as he is fondly called, prayed to the almighty God to continue to protect all Nigerians and ministers of God.

“On behalf of my family, partners and members of Mercy Television, I wish all Christians and Nigerians joyful and peaceful Christmas celebrations” he said.
